A Stellar Career
Throughout his career, Toews has established himself as one of the greatest players of his generation. His honors include winning the Conn Smythe Trophy as playoff MVP in 2010, being named to the NHL All-Star Game on six occasions, and earning the Frank J. Selke Trophy as the league’s best defensive forward three times. Toews’ impact on the game extended far beyond individual accolades. His presence on the ice made his teammates better, and his leadership qualities earned him the respect of his peers.
The Legacy of a True Competitor
Toews’ departure from the Blackhawks marks the end of an era. His competitiveness and work ethic served as an inspiration to his teammates and fans alike. Known for his clutch performances and ability to rise to the occasion in crucial moments, Toews earned the nickname “Captain Serious” for his unwavering dedication to the game. He will forever be remembered as a role model for future generations of players.
